Output 43a0d0e7f2112a2b75c5e8de928ee5b5efc5d8ab1715357185062f5b18ac3ad5:1

value
29977578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 196911a7617ec97cbc04b6723825082ac9b31d28 OP_EQUAL
address
MADWzYaceUP7RQYvFzoTeFbdgWBGfHa9Z3
transaction
43a0d0e7f2112a2b75c5e8de928ee5b5efc5d8ab1715357185062f5b18ac3ad5
spent
true